Gambardella, 23, is the co-founder and CEO of, a business hub dedicated to helping young entrepreneurs reach their goals. He encourages other young professionals to be persistent, despite job search struggles.

"It's a stressful time, and you're going to face rejection. Don't let that deter you – stick to your process and trust that the efforts you are putting in will lead to the results you so desire." Gambardella also says that the first step to succeeding is just getting started, as saying"we can't let our fears prevent us from getting in the game." He encourages people to not be ashamed to ask for help along the way.
